## Ownership

Echohall is the audio-guide app for the Veldstra Museum network. This section covers security-relevant ownership only. Token issuance, exhibit-content signing, and the offline cache encryption layer are maintained by the core team; third-party tour packs are out of scope. Report suspected vulnerabilities through the internal disclosure process, not the public tracker. Reviews of authentication or signing changes require approval from the security owner identified below.

named custodian: Druion Kelix Brivan

Hey, welcome aboard! Before we ship Brightloom 4.2, someone has to run the color-contrast audit — and this release, that's you. Use the Spectrel checker against every screen in the onboarding flow, plus the new settings page Marisol redesigned. Anything below AA ratio gets logged in the Fixit board, even tiny stuff like placeholder text. Don't eyeball it; the tool catches things we miss. When you're done, attach the audit report to the release ticket and reference the build below.

build token for tawif-bahip: htk31_68bba16e1afabfef4ecc69408c06f16

## Tuning the release gate

If you're on call for the Lanternkit component library, version promotion is governed by the gate service: canary soak time, allowed consumer-build failure rate, and rollback debounce are all configurable. Only adjust these during an active incident, and record any change in the handoff log, since values reset at the next deploy. The gate reads the following constants.

tuning table, kageg-tawig:
RATE_LIMITS = {
    "fraeth": 344,
    "lamvan": 467,
    "feneth": 346,
    "fraiel": 293,
    "novvan": 861,
    "pelix": 710,
    "silir": 416,
}